S93.509A
ICD-10-CMThis code signifies a sprain of an unspecified toe, where the specific toe involved is not documented. It indicates an initial encounter for the injury, meaning the patient is receiving active treatment for the sprain. The "unspecified" nature implies a lack of detailed information regarding the exact ligamentous injury or the specific digit affected.
This code is appropriate when a patient presents with a toe sprain, and the medical record does not specify which toe (e.g., great toe, second toe) or the specific ligaments involved. It is used for the initial visit where the injury is being evaluated and a treatment plan is being established. Avoid using this code if more specific information is available in the documentation.
